Amplitudes

stories of queer and trans futurity
edited by Lee Mandelo
Book - 2025

Amplitudes: Stories of Queer and Trans Futurity is a speculative fiction anthology exploring queer and trans lives across imaginative futures--from dystopian cities to galactic nightclubs. Blending protest, desire, and whimsy, the collection reclaims sci-fi as a space for queer liberation, resilience, and radical possibility.
